The real estate market is creating its own rules now, it seems.  While many markets are tightening and slowing, some are growing and flourishing.  The overall difficulty in the single family market has prompted many homeowners to move into multifamily housing, creating a cheery outlook for multifamily owners.

The higher demand for multifamily housing has brought up an interesting thought – what is it that tenants are really looking for?  What makes a potential client pick one apartment or condo over another?   Is it price, location, or amenities – those nice little features such as a pool, gym, movie theatre, or tanning salon?  Let’s take a look in to what renters really are seeking when they search for a new home and hearth.

One of the emerging trends in class A apartments is creating a feeling of a “boutique hotel.”  Tenants can come home after a hard day’s work to a bright, stylish lobby area, manned by an equally bright and cheery concierge.  Out on the lawn some friends might be playing volleyball in the clean sand of the outdoor recreation areas, while across the grassy way a family grills dinner over a park-like grill pit.  Beautiful landscaping surrounds the gracious pool; and upstairs the fitness room and tanning salons are ready to help clients look and feel their best.  Sound a bit like a resort hotel or a get-away spa?  That’s the goal.  Class A communities are seeking to create more of a vacation atmosphere, something to attract those who need to relax and enjoy life.  So, maybe the next time you visit a friend in one of these resort-like communities, you will get a little mini-vacation of your own.
